الفرق بين المراجعتين لصفحة: «Arduino/stringobject/trim»

من موسوعة حسوب
إضافة محتويات الصفحة.
 
إضافة مثال.
 
(1 مراجعات متوسطة بواسطة نفس المستخدم غير معروضة)
سطر 11: سطر 11:
==القيم المعادة==
==القيم المعادة==
لا يعاد أي شيء.
لا يعاد أي شيء.
==أمثلة==
مثال على استعمال التابع <code>remove()‎</code>:<syntaxhighlight lang="arduino">
String stringValue = "      Wiki  Hsoub    wiki    ";
void setup() {
  Serial.begin(9600);
}
void loop() {
  stringValue.trim();
  Serial.println(stringValue4); // Wiki  Hsoub    wiki
}
</syntaxhighlight>
==انظر أيضًا==
==انظر أيضًا==
* التابع <code>[[Arduino/stringobject/length|length()‎]]</code>: يعيد عدد محارف السلسلة النصية التي استدعيت معه.
* التابع <code>[[Arduino/stringobject/length|length()‎]]</code>: يعيد عدد محارف السلسلة النصية التي استدعيت معه.

المراجعة الحالية بتاريخ 05:59، 7 نوفمبر 2018

يزيل التابع trim()‎ جميع المسافات البيضاء من بداية ونهاية السلسلة النصية التي استدعيت معه.

بدءًا من الإصدار 1.0، أصبح التابع يعدل السلسلة النصية المعطاة نفسها بدلًا من أن يعيد سلسلة نصية أخرى ناتجة عن عملية إزالة المسافات البيضاء من السلسلة النصية الأصلية. وبالتالي، كن حذرًا من استعمال هذه الدالة.

 البنية العامة

string.trim()

تمثِّل string السلسلة النصية التي يراد حذف المسافات البيضاء من بدايتها ونهايتها.

القيم المعادة

لا يعاد أي شيء.

أمثلة

مثال على استعمال التابع remove()‎:

String stringValue = "       Wiki  Hsoub    wiki    ";

void setup() {
  Serial.begin(9600);
}

void loop() {
  stringValue.trim();
  Serial.println(stringValue4); // Wiki  Hsoub    wiki
}

انظر أيضًا

  • التابع length()‎: يعيد عدد محارف السلسلة النصية التي استدعيت معه.
  • التابع substring()‎: يجلب جزءًا محدَّدًا من السلسلة النصية التي استدعيت معه.
  • التابع replace()‎: يبدِّل محرفًا أو سلسلةً نصيةً فرعيةً مكان محرف أو سلسلة نصية فرعية محدَّدة موجودة في السلسلة النصية التي استدعيت معه.
  • التابع reserve(): يحجز جزءًا من الذاكرة وتخصِّصه للتلاعب بالسلسلة النصية التي استدعيت معه وتعديلها.
  • التابع remove()‎: تحذف عددًا محدَّدًا من محارف السلسلة النصية التي استدعيت معها.
  • التابع setCharAt()‎: يعيِّن قيمة محرفٍ متوضِّع في السلسلة النصية التي استدعيت معه إلى المحرف المُمرَّر إليه.

مصادر